An Assistant Professor of Management is an academic professional who holds a junior-level faculty position at a university or college. They specialize in the field of management and are responsible for conducting research, teaching undergraduate and graduate courses, advising students, and participating in departmental activities. Assistant Professors of Management typically have a Ph.D. in management or a related field and have demonstrated expertise in specific areas such as organizational behavior, strategic management, entrepreneurship, or human resources.
Their primary role is to educate and mentor students, helping them develop a strong foundation in management principles and practices. They design and deliver lectures, facilitate class discussions, evaluate student performance, and provide guidance on research projects. Assistant Professors of Management also engage in scholarly research, publishing their work in academic journals and presenting at conferences. They may also serve on committees, contribute to curriculum development, and engage with industry professionals to stay updated on current trends and practices.

Assistant Professor Of Management salary in Slovenia
Average Yearly Salary of Assistant Professor Of Management in Slovenia is approximately 54,878 EUR (54,757 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

Slovenia is a small country located in Central Europe, bordered by Italy, Austria, Hungary, and Croatia. It has a population of approximately 2 million people and covers an area of around 20,273 square kilometers. Despite its small size, Slovenia boasts diverse landscapes, including the stunning Julian Alps, picturesque lakes, and charming coastal areas along the Adriatic Sea.
Estimated national average yearly salary is 26,424 EUR (27,905 USD). Value indicated is pre-tax. Below graph shows estimated Assistant Professor Of Management job salary compared to average salary in Slovenia.
Comparison shows that a person working as Assistant Professor Of Management in Slovenia earns on average:
2.08 times the average salary (or 208% of average salary).
